titleOfInvention Uses of truncated retinoic acid induced protein 16 (tRAI16) as hepatocellular carcinoma marker
abstract The invention belongs to the technical field of biology. Early detection and diagnosis of liver cancers is important for improvement of survival rates of patients, hepatocellular carcinoma (HCC) is definitely diagnosed by adopting detection of serum alpha fetoprotein (AFP) in the prior art, and sensitivity, specificity and accuracy of the method in the prior art are not satisfactory. The purpose of the present invention is to find gene and/or protein, wherein the gene and/or the protein are highly expressed in HCC. The present invention provides truncated retinoic acid induced protein 16 (tRAI16), which can be adopted as a protein molecule marker for detection of the HCC. The present invention further provides uses of the tRAI16 in preparations of clinical tumor diagnosis reagents or kits. With the present invention, a new protein highly expressed in the HCC is found so as to provide a new approach for diagnosis and treatment of tumors.
